Catalog description

Through comprehensive problem solving, students will learn to manage adult patients with neuromuscular dysfunction. Students will develop neurophysiologically sound examination and inter-vention skills integrating physical and psychological patient considerations. The skill set for examination and treatment will be consistent with foundational movement science under the evidenced based practice model.
